19 | Objective of the Course: | The aim of this course is to provide the information related with the production, advantages, disadvantages, properties and use of special concrete. |
20 | Contribution of the Course to Professional Development | 1-To know special concrete 2-To learn design criteria of different special concrete mixtures 3-To obtain information about mechanical and some physical properties of special concrete mixtures 4-To learn field of application of special concrete |

22 | Course Content: |
Week | Theoretical | Practical |
1 | Introduction, cement, aggregate, concrete | |
2 | The required properties of concrete | |
3 | Lightweight concrete: properties, production methods, advantages and disadvantages compared with normal concrete, lightweight aggregates and their properties, fresh state and mechanical properties as well as durability performance of lightweight concrete | |
4 | Heavyweight concrete: applications, the aggregates used in concrete mixtures, concrete properties and its durability | |
5 | Self-compacting concrete (SCC): definition, advantages and disadvantages, mix proportions, fresh concrete properties, tests on SCC | |
6 | Fiber reinforced concrete: properties, applications, advantages, material selection, fiber types, fresh properties, mechanical properties | |
7 | Shotcrete: Steel fiber shotcrete | |
8 | Polymer concrete: classification, fresh properties, mechanical properties | |
9 | Midterm | |
10 | Roller compacted concrete: properties, | |
11 | Roller compacted concrete: transportation, casting, compacting, | |
12 | Vacuum concrete: concrete equipment, properties | |
13 | High performance concrete: Slurry Infiltrated Fiber Concrete (Sifcon), fresh and hardened properties | |
14 | High performance concrete: Reactive powder concrete, properties |
